LEO Network

Hundreds of apparently 'flash-frozen' turtles wash ashore in New England

Cape Cod, Massachusetts, United States

Robert Prescott, of the Wellfleet Bay Wildlife Sanctuary, believes a warming trend allowed the turtles to delay their migration south.


Read On the Guardian (English)
Or translated into